summaryrefslogtreecommitdiff
path: root/metapost
diff options
context:
space:
mode:
authorHans Hagen <pragma@wxs.nl>2021-02-19 13:52:42 +0100
committerContext Git Mirror Bot <phg@phi-gamma.net>2021-02-19 13:52:42 +0100
commit1a846ce732270ab6ef770939d4858ccda592b9a0 (patch)
tree118a73032ac27a56bec3864c12fe2e1511effd6b /metapost
parent298afdcdcb9d3c88fcc9abdbf17ac66f2f5006a1 (diff)
downloadcontext-1a846ce732270ab6ef770939d4858ccda592b9a0.tar.gz
2021-02-19 13:15:00
Diffstat (limited to 'metapost')
-rw-r--r--metapost/context/base/mpxl/mp-grph.mpxl2
1 files changed, 2 insertions, 0 deletions
diff --git a/metapost/context/base/mpxl/mp-grph.mpxl b/metapost/context/base/mpxl/mp-grph.mpxl
index 4826e4540..8517293aa 100644
--- a/metapost/context/base/mpxl/mp-grph.mpxl
+++ b/metapost/context/base/mpxl/mp-grph.mpxl
@@ -84,6 +84,7 @@ def loadfigure primary filename =
enddef ;
def mfun_load_figure (expr filename) text figureattributes =
+ mutable beginfig, endfig ;
begingroup ;
save figurenumber, figurepicture, number, fixedplace ;
numeric figurenumber ; figurenumber := 0 ;
@@ -114,6 +115,7 @@ def mfun_load_figure (expr filename) text figureattributes =
addto figurepicture also currentpicture figureattributes ;
currentpicture := figurepicture ;
endgroup ;
+ permanent beginfig, endfig ;
enddef ;
% We only use the new method now.